63 H-1B filings for Computer and Information Research Scientists in FY2022. Average salary: $138k.
Computer and Information Research Scientists was among the H-1B sponsored roles in FY FY2022, with 63 petitions filed at an average of $138k. Leading sponsors include Meta Platforms, Inc. (22%), Artizen, Inc. (11%), IQVIA Inc. (8%). Most positions are located in California (33%), Washington (21%), New York (8%). 94% of these petitions were certified. Compensation ranged from $59k to $250k.
| Percentile |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th | $90k |
| 25th | $117k |
| 50th (Median) | $147k |
| 75th | $164k |
| 90th | $170k |
Based on 63 salary records. Range: $59k – $250k.
79% of filings offer salaries above the prevailing wage, with an average premium of 14.5%. The average prevailing wage is $122k (based on 63 filings).
Average processing time is 9 days (median: 7 days). Fastest: 1 days, slowest: 83 days. Based on 61 filings.
70% of filings are for new positions, while 5% are for continued employment (63 filings).
Average contract duration: 36 months (median: 36 months), based on 63 filings.
